My Buying Guides on Compression Sleeve For Arm Pain
Why I Considered a Compression Sleeve for Arm Pain
When I started looking for a compression sleeve, my main goal was simple: I wanted something that could help ease discomfort in my arm while still being comfortable enough to wear during daily activities. Arm pain can come from many causes, like overuse, workouts, repetitive motion, or general muscle fatigue, so I knew I needed a sleeve that offered support without feeling too tight or restrictive.
What I Looked for First
The first thing I paid attention to was the level of compression. I wanted a sleeve that felt supportive, but not so tight that it cut off circulation or made my arm feel numb. I also looked for breathable material because I knew I might wear it for long periods, especially during work or exercise.
Material and Comfort Matter to Me
For me, comfort was just as important as support. I preferred sleeves made from soft, stretchable fabric that could move with my arm. Moisture-wicking material was a big plus because it helped keep my skin dry. I also made sure the sleeve had smooth seams so it wouldn’t irritate my skin during extended use.
Getting the Right Size
One thing I learned quickly is that size makes a huge difference. If the sleeve is too small, it can feel painfully tight. If it’s too large, it won’t provide enough support. I measured my arm carefully and compared it with the sizing chart before buying. That step helped me avoid a poor fit.
Support for My Specific Pain
I also thought about where my pain was located. Some sleeves are designed for the forearm, while others provide support for the entire arm or elbow area. I chose based on where I felt the most discomfort. If my pain had been around the elbow, I would have looked for a sleeve with extra reinforcement in that area.
How I Planned to Use It
I asked myself when I would wear it most. If I needed it for workouts, I wanted one that stayed in place during movement. If I needed it for work or daily wear, I wanted something discreet and comfortable under clothing. Knowing how I would use it helped me narrow down my options.
Durability and Care
I also wanted a sleeve that would last. Since I knew I might wash it often, I looked for one that could hold its shape after repeated use. Easy care was important to me too. A sleeve that can be hand-washed or machine-washed without losing elasticity is usually a better long-term choice.
Extra Features I Found Helpful
Some compression sleeves come with added features like anti-slip bands, UV protection, or extra padding. I found these useful depending on my needs. Anti-slip bands helped keep the sleeve in place, while UV protection was helpful if I wore it outdoors.
My Final Advice Before Buying
Before I made my purchase, I reminded myself not to choose based on price alone. The cheapest option was not always the best, especially if I wanted real comfort and support. I focused on fit, material, compression level, and intended use. That approach helped me feel more confident in my choice.
